Advantages of Mining Gloves
Mining gloves offer several advantages to workers, including:
- Protection against cuts, punctures, and abrasions from sharp tools, rocks, and debris
- Insulation from cold temperatures, heat, and electricity
- Enhanced grip and dexterity for handling small and fragile objects
- Moisture resistance for working in wet and oily environments
- Comfort and durability for extended use
Innovation in Mining Gloves
Over the years, mining gloves have evolved to meet the changing needs and challenges of the industry. Some of the innovative features of modern mining gloves include:
- Advanced materials, such as Kevlar, nylon, rubber, and leather, that provide superior protection, comfort, and flexibility
- Impact and vibration resistance to reduce hand fatigue and injuries
- Touch screen compatibility for using electronic devices without removing the gloves
- Reflective strips for higher visibility in low-light conditions
Safety in Mining Gloves
Safety is paramount in the mining industry, and gloves such as Impact Resistance Gloves play a crucial role in preventing accidents and injuries. Some safety measures to consider when choosing and using mining gloves include:
- Assess the hazards and risks of your job to select the appropriate type and level of protection
- Follow the manufacturer's recommendations and instructions for use and maintenance
- Inspect the gloves regularly for signs of wear and tear, and replace them when necessary
- Train and refresh workers on safe glove use and handling, including proper donning and doffing, avoiding contamination, and reporting defects

How to Use Mining Gloves
To get the most out of your mining gloves, follow these tips for proper use and care:
- Choose the right size, fit, and style of gloves for your hands and tasks
- Don and doff gloves carefully to avoid tearing or contaminating them
- Store gloves in a dry and clean place, away from direct sunlight and chemicals
- Wash gloves regularly with soap and water, and dry them thoroughly before reuse
- Dispose of gloves safely and responsibly, following your company's guidelines and environmental regulations
